News summary

Cassava Technologies is set to establish Africa's first AI factory, a high-performance data center powered by NVIDIA AI computing technology, aimed at providing businesses, governments, and researchers on the continent with advanced AI computing capabilities. Scheduled for deployment in South Africa by June 2025, the initiative will expand to data centers in Egypt, Kenya, Morocco, and Nigeria, utilizing Cassava's extensive high-speed fiber-optic network. The AI factory will feature NVIDIA GPU-based supercomputers to facilitate faster AI model training and ensure compliance with local data regulations by keeping data within Africa's borders. This move is seen as a critical step in empowering African entities to create localized AI solutions, fostering innovation and enhancing competitiveness in the global market. Cassava emphasizes the importance of building digital infrastructure to fully leverage the potential of the AI economy in Africa. Founder Strive Masiyiwa highlights the collaboration with NVIDIA as pivotal for driving AI innovation across the continent.
